To open a form in a grid view, the key is the Form View Option property on the form's menu item. Simple enough, right? This property determines which default view users see when they access the form through its associated menu. Setting it to 'Grid' gives users that familiar tabular format which many find intuitive, especially when they need to sift through multiple records at once—think of it as laying out your cards on the table for everyone to see as opposed to keeping them tucked away.

Here's the thing: the other properties mentioned—like the Open Mode, Window Type, or View Edit Mode—play their part, but they don’t directly dictate how the form opens by default.
